Windows 7 putty equivalent for msysgit bash?

I have to develop on a Windows 7 IIS server (yes this is possible) with msysgit, but the Git Bash window is a pain (I think because it inherits from the Windows command prompt). I'm used to putty, and this just has many problems:



  1. There's no copy/paste shortcut highlight/right-click in putty; I have to right-click the titlebar then select Edit > Copy or Paste.

  2. It doesn't recognize backslashes; this means if I copy a path from Windows Explorer, I have to change the them to slashes.

  3. If I change the window defaults (columns/rows etc), it doesn't remember that for the next session (usually right-click > Git Bash).


I remember it was easier on Windows XP (which had a slightly different command window), and I think I had something set up to be easier before, but I don't remember what exactly I used.


Any suggestions?
